A typical bathtub-shower combination has a tub spout near the bottom and a showerhead on top. When you activate the diverter on the tub spout, water stops flowing out the tub spout and is sent to the showerhead instead. When you activate your diverter, you measure that water flows the showerhead at a rate of 115 mL/s. The pipes that feed into spout and the showerhead both have a cross-sectional area of 1 cm2, and the showerhead pipe is 1.3 m above the tub spout pipe. What is the absolute value of the pressure difference between the two pipes?

Give your answer in units of kPa, and use g = 9.81 m/s2 and
= 1000 kg/m3.
